About these rates
These are Bank of England official daily spot exchange rates for 4 February 2026, recorded at 4pm London time. They represent the mid-market rate between buyers and sellers of sterling on that date and are HMRC-accepted for capital gains tax calculations on foreign asset disposals.
To use a BoE rate for CGT: divide your foreign currency amount by the rate for the transaction date to convert to GBP sterling. Use the same rate source consistently for acquisition and disposal. Calculate your CGT →
